My name is Colin Lee Elliott Glaves and I am running for the Mission and West Valley Community College Board of Trustees in Area 3. I was born and raised in California in a community college family: both of my parents and my brother were and are community college teachers. I understand the titanic workload and immense responsibility our teachers face throughout their careers.
The education I received from my community college prepared me for the rigors of a 4-year university and the professional world. For the last decade, and change, I have worked in engineering in the manufacturing industry, serving aerospace, rail, large off-road equipment, and energy infrastructure.
A community college's mission is to serve its community and provide opportunities to its members, and there is no group of people who know better what it takes to carry out that mission than teachers. I am deeply supportive of educators' values to ensure students are academically prepared for higher education and career success. Our communities are healthier and happier when we train students for jobs where they are compensated fairly and work conditions are good.
I practice Historical European Martial Arts (HEMA) in my free time, which boosted my abilities in high stress situations and made me more comfortable with quick thinking and decisive action. I will be a forceful voice and a staunch ally for the teachers, the students, and the community on the Board of Trustees. I will stand in solidarity with teachers, students, and the community and push for better conditions in and out of classrooms.
